Applicants must be 18 years of age and have a high school diploma or equivalent.  We
encourage prospective students to attend open house and tour the school.  Individual tours
can be arranged.  Please call ahead.  Due to CGLC's unique focus on high-end cg training,
we do not except credits from outside institutions at this time.

CGLC's CG animation and visual effects program consist of four, 10 week sessions
(quarters).  Sessions at the Computer Graphics Learning Center are designed to last one
quarter (10 weeks, 250 hours). Classes are held Monday through Friday, 5 hours a day.  
There is a two week break between each quarter, during which the facility will remain open
and available to students on a first-come, first-serve basis.
